On 31 December 2014 at 01:04, Alasdair McAndrew <address@hidden> wrote:
> If I read in an image and display it with "imshow", then the window frame
> includes indices which are updated in real time, for example: "[118.2,
> 151.9]"  There are two problems here: (a) the indices are not integers
> (which they should be: giving the indices of the pixel in the image
> matrix), and (b) the pixel intensity is not displayed.
>
> Is there some way of obtaining a display like "[118,151] = 198" (for
> grayscale images), or "[118, 151] = (127,35,210)" for RGB images?
>
> Note that "axis" doesn't seem to help: the command "imshow(im),axis image"
> still gives fractional values in the frame.  Autoscale makes no difference,
> either.

This is a missing function of the image package.  The function name is
impixelinfo [1] but I don't know enough about figures and GUIs in
Octave to implement it.  Would be great if you manage to implement it
(or something close) and submit it to the patch tracker [2].  Looks
easy to implement for someone that has experience with figures.
